The Control Structure for DC Motor: An In-Depth Analysis


DC motors are widely used in various industries due to their ability to provide precise control over speed and torque. To harness the full potential of a DC motor, it is essential to understand the control structure that governs its operation. In this article, we will delve into the intricacies of the control structure for DC motors, exploring the components and principles involved. So, let’s embark on this journey of understanding the control structure for DC motors!

Components of the Control Structure

Power Supply

The power supply is the primary source of electrical energy for the DC motor. It provides the necessary voltage and current to drive the motor.

Motor Driver

The motor driver acts as an interface between the power supply and the motor. It controls the amount of current flowing through the motor’s coils, thereby regulating the motor’s speed and torque.

Control Algorithm

The control algorithm is the brain of the control structure. It determines the desired behavior of the motor based on various inputs, such as speed and position sensors. The algorithm calculates the appropriate control signals to be sent to the motor driver.

Speed and Position Sensors

Speed and position sensors provide feedback to the control algorithm, enabling it to monitor and adjust the motor’s performance. Speed sensors measure the rotational speed of the motor, while position sensors determine the motor’s angular position.

Control Principles for DC Motors

Open-Loop Control

Open-loop control is the simplest form of control for DC motors. In this method, the control algorithm sends a fixed control signal to the motor driver without considering any feedback. The motor operates based solely on the predefined control signal, regardless of its actual speed or position. Open-loop control is suitable for applications where precise control is not essential.

Proportional-Integral-Derivative (PID) Control

PID control is a widely used control method for DC motors. It uses feedback from speed and position sensors to continuously adjust the control signal sent to the motor driver. The PID controller calculates the error between the desired and actual motor performance and adjusts the control signal proportionally, integrally, and differentially to minimize the error. PID control provides more precise control over the motor’s behavior and is commonly used in applications that require accurate speed or position control.

Field-Oriented Control (FOC)

Field-oriented control, also known as vector control, is an advanced control technique for DC motors. It involves controlling the motor’s magnetic field independently of its rotation. By decoupling the torque and flux components of the motor, FOC allows for precise control over both speed and torque. This control method is commonly used in high-performance applications, such as robotics and electric vehicles.

Advantages and Considerations


Precise control over speed and torque

Ability to maintain a desired position or speed accurately

Enhanced efficiency and performance

Reduced wear and tear on the motor


Complexity of control algorithms and implementation

Additional cost associated with speed and position sensors

Sensitivity to external factors, such as temperature and load variations


The control structure for DC motors is a sophisticated system that enables precise control over speed, torque, and position. By understanding the components and principles of the control structure with Lunyee, engineers can design and implement efficient control algorithms for various applications. Whether it’s open-loop control for simple tasks or advanced techniques like PID control or FOC for high-performance systems, the control structure plays a crucial role in optimizing the performance of DC motors. With this knowledge, we can unlock the full potential of DC motors and leverage their benefits across industries.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*